Abstract: A high input impedance switched capacitor amplifier is disclosed. The switched capacitor amplifier includes at least a first buffer circuit configured to charge a first plurality of capacitors during a first time period. A switch circuit is configured to, during a second time period, cause a modification of an amount of charge stored on one of the first plurality of capacitors by coupling an input signal directly to the one of first plurality of capacitors. An amplifier circuit is configured to, based on a sampling voltage present on one of the first plurality of capacitors, generate an output signal.

Abstract: Capacitor arrays and methods of operating a digital to analog converter are described. In an embodiment, a capacitor array includes a unit capacitor (Cu) structure characterized by a unit capacitance value, a plurality of different super-unit capacitor structures, and a plurality of different sub-unit capacitor structures, each different sub-unit capacitor structure having a different capacitance defined by a division of the unit capacitance value.

Abstract: In some implementations, a computing device can improve diversity in media item recommendations. For example, the computing device can generate a satisfaction score representing an estimate of the amount satisfaction a user will experience when a candidate media item selected by the user is presented (e.g., played) by the system. The system can determine the difference in satisfaction scores for similar media items over time to determine the amount of satisfaction gained with a subsequent selection and presentation of similar candidate media items. The system can rank candidate media items based the satisfaction gain calculated for each candidate media item and select suggested media items to present to the user based on the candidate media items having the highest satisfaction gain. In some implementations, the computing device can generate satisfaction scores based on an adventurousness score calculated for the user.

Abstract: A signal coupling method and apparatus is disclosed. A coupling network is coupled to convey signals from first functional circuit block to a second functional circuit block. The coupling network includes a first signal path having a first capacitor for providing AC coupling between the first and second functional circuit blocks. The coupling network further includes a second signal path in parallel with the first signal path. The second signal path includes a switched capacitor circuit coupled to receive a first common mode voltage corresponding to the first functional circuit block and a second common mode voltage corresponding to the second functional circuit block.
